During the Fennimore migration we discovered the old Harklight gateway leaked file descriptors whenever an upstream timed out mid-handshake. Before cutting traffic over, enable the descriptor-tracking shim so future leaks surface in metrics rather than as midnight exhaustion pages. The shim tags each socket with its owning handler and emits a gauge per pool; overhead is negligible. Verify the gauge appears in the Wrenfold dashboard before proceeding to Step 5. The shim reads its settings at startup, as shown here.

settings of fahof-yagag:
druath:
  pin: 9672
  metrics_host: metrics.druath.tolvaqlabs.internal
  tenant: gormir
  seal: seal_873ba94a

Digest scheduling for Larkspool batches by recipient timezone bucket, not by account creation order. Each bucket drains on a fixed cadence; overflow rolls to the next cycle rather than sending late. Maintainers: do not add per-user overrides — that path was removed deliberately after the Coalfen incident. All cadence behavior derives from the constants below.

tuning constants:
PRIORITIES = {
    "casdor": 410,
    "belion": 28,
    "jorax": 44,
}

Context: Ardenfell line margins slipped three points over two quarters. Drivers: input steel costs, aggressive discounting at the Westmoor branch, and a stale price book. Proposal: uplift list prices four percent, tighten discount authority to regional level, sunset the two lowest-margin SKUs. Risk: volume loss at Halverton accounts, estimated under two percent. Decision requested at Thursday's review. Modelling assumptions are in the appendix pack. The commercial reasoning leadership wants kept close is noted directly below.

board note of tajop-yajof: The finance team signed off on a budget of $77.6 million for Project Pramir.

## Deployment

Brackenshaw ships schema migrations with zero downtime using an expand/contract flow. Deploys run in three phases: apply additive migrations, roll the app pods, then run the contract step once traffic is fully on the new build. Reviewers should confirm every migration in a PR is backward-compatible with the previous release, since both versions run concurrently during rollout. Destructive changes require a separate contract PR. The deploy pipeline reads its migration gating from the configuration values below.

deployment values, tawif-kageg:
zorael:
  log_level: debug
  metrics_host: metrics.zorael.qorvelsys.internal
  pin: 3988
  pool_size: 32